Types of bubbles on the lips

Blisters on the lips result from the appearance of two main diseases - stomatitis and herpes. In the first case, ulcers form on the mucous membrane of the oral cavity and the outer side of the lips. This disease can be both herpetic in nature and fungal, aphthous, allergic. Depending on the origin, stomatitis can have a different appearance:

  • Herpetic vesicle on the lip inside and on the lip border.
  • Afta, which are round sores that have a red or white border andwhite patch in the middle. They occur both in the oral cavity and on its outer side.
  • Ulcers with white cheesy coating.
  • Single blisters and ulcers.

Often a formation on the lip, in the mouth (blister), is a manifestation of allergic stomatitis. This disease forms large separately located vesicles, in contrast to herpetic formations, which are manifested by multiple transparent rashes grouped in one place. Treatment of such stomatitis occurs with antihistamines.

Stomatitis is almost always formed on the mucous membrane of the oral cavity, especially on the inside of the lower lip. If this disease has affected the visible area of the lips, then its origin is herpetic in nature and it should be treated accordingly.

Symptoms, mode of transmission of herpes

Herpetic vesicles on the lips appear as a result of exposure to a virus that can be in the human body for many years and come out at the most opportune moment. It manifests itself in the form of painful andnumerous itchy blisters that burst after a few days and degenerate into weeping wounds. A favorite place for such formations is the border of the lips. Herpes that occurs only in the mouth area is called labial.

blisters on lower lip
blisters on lower lip

White bubbles on the lips cause considerable discomfort in the form of itching and soreness of the affected area. Body temperature may also rise or lymph nodes located near this formation may increase.

Treatment of this disease takes no more than fourteen days. At first, the area of the lesion is very itchy for two days. Then bubbles form on it, having a colorless liquid substance inside, which begins to become cloudy within 2-3 days. The bubbles burst, and sores appear in their place. If therapy is used, then the wounds will disappear within a week, but on condition that the person's immunity is strong enough. With a weak protective function of the body, there is a possibility of aggravation of the situation and the development of very negative consequences.

This disease is contagious, and especially at the stage when the formations burst, and lymph is released from them. This is where the virus is in concentrated form. Therefore, it is important to use antiviral therapy on time, otherwise the virus can infect he althy areas of the skin.

Transmission of infection occurs through contact with infected places, through the mucous membrane and damaged skin. From a sick mother to a small child. Still infected cells can move from person to person throughtowel, dishes, cosmetics and other household items. In childhood, the body's immune defenses are not yet sufficiently formed, and the virus can penetrate through whole skin, without damage and cracks.

Causes of blisters on the lips

According to statistics, about 90% of people are carriers of herpes. It takes root in the cells and subsides there for an indefinite time. Over time, the virus can activate and reach the surface of the skin, this is due to:

  • cold;
  • hypothermia;
  • nervous breakdown, stress;
  • chronic diseases in the acute stage;
  • premenstrual period;
  • avitaminosis;
  • hormonal changes in the body.

If bubbles appear on the lips, treatment should be started immediately. A pronounced symptom is a fairly severe itching in the oral cavity. Therapy started at this stage is able to prevent the appearance of blisters on the lips. Here, not only antiviral drugs should be used, but also immunomodulatory or immunostimulating drugs.

Antivirals

Bubbles on the lips can only be removed with antiviral agents aimed at actively combating herpes. The most common among them are:

  • "Acyclovir". This is a good remedy for colds on the lips. It is produced in the form of an ointment and in the form of tablets. The drug can be applied both at the first signs of the disease, and in a more advanced form. Ointment is applied to the infectedarea every four hours for five days. If the disease is accompanied by a high temperature, then tablets should be treated, since they act not only on the affected area, but also on the entire body. The very well-known drug Zovirax is a direct analogue of this medicine.
  • "Viru-Merz serol". Another drug that gives a good result in the treatment of herpes on the lips. The gel is applied topically up to five times a day. If two days after using this remedy, there is no improvement, then you should consult a doctor to select another treatment.
  • Valacyclovir and Famciclovir. Medicines that, when interacting with the virus, act in the same way as Acyclovir, but are considered more effective and are used when the latter does not work. There are a lot of drugs similar to Valaciclovir and Famciclovir. For example, "V altrex", "Famvir", "Baneocin", etc.
  • Oxolinic ointment. It gives a good result in the treatment of vesicles on the lips at the initial stage. Absolutely safe. Often used in the treatment of children.

For the treatment of water formations, agents are used that effectively fight the herpes simplex virus, and all of them help quickly if used at the first symptoms of the disease. Which of the whole variety of the pharmaceutical industry is better to choose, only a doctor can correctly suggest.

Features of the disease in children

A blister on the lip inside and on the outside of the mouth can be a manifestation of a cold. In children, this phenomenon directly depends on the state of their immunity. By the age of three, babies lose the immune defense that their mother gave them at birth, and their own actively begins to form. As a result of such changes in the defense system, the child's body is most susceptible to various viruses, including herpes.

The next most vulnerable period for children occurs between the ages of 6-8, that is, when they start going to school. Here, the appearance of the disease is associated with poor oral hygiene and a wider social circle of the child.

You can treat a cold in childhood with oxolinic ointment or Acyclovir. Also in this situation, it is advisable to use alternative methods of treatment and do not forget to increase the child's immunity in every possible way, including with the use of immunomodulating agents sold in a pharmacy (for example, "Anaferon for children"). They will help children not only resist herpes, but also prevent the onset of colds, SARS and flu.

The occurrence of herpes in pregnant women

Often there is herpes in pregnant women on the lip, in the mouth. The vesicle should be treated with antiviral drugs if other therapeutic methods fail. An exception is Acyclovir ointment, which, when used externally, does not enter the bloodstream and does not affect the development of the fetus. Oxolinic ointment is considered safe, which can be used at any stage of pregnancy. Oral herpes medications should be taken under close medical supervision.

Illness during pregnancy does not transmit herpes simplex virus to the baby.

What should be the food for herpes?

Small bubbles on the lips do not require significant changes in diet. The only thing doctors advise with herpes is to lean on foods rich in lysine. This amino acid inhibits the development of pathogenic flora and containspredominantly in chicken meat, fruits and raw vegetables.

If bubbles appear on the lip, then you should not lean on chocolate and raisins during this period, as these products contain arginine, which accelerates the growth of the virus.
